Creus
Creus is a small, unincorporated community located in the state of New Mexico, United States. It is situated in San Miguel County, within the northeastern part of the state. The community is primarily rural, with a landscape characterized by open plains and rolling hills. Like many settlements in this region, Creus has historical roots tied to ranching and agriculture.
